Re: What did Santa bring your Mac?
As mentioned, get your FAA number. It's $5 and I think refundable if you do it now. And know the regulations. Also, people are weird about drones. They seem to think these things are spying on them and want to shoot them down. There is a growing disdain for drone pilots. Be prepared for the police to be called on you from ignorant bystanders.
Also, check out the charger. The charger mine came with is total garbage. These Lipo batteries are weird. They need special care. Storage, balancing etc. And of course LiPos are known to explode so charge them in a safe location. I ruined 4 of them by not storing them with the correct charge.
